What counts as a fake medical fundraiser
- Fake patient — no actual person with diagnosed condition.
- Real patient + fake organiser — collecting on patient's behalf without authorisation.
- Real patient + funds embezzled — collecting then not delivering to hospital.
- Inflated medical costs — hospital bills inflated to extract more donations.
- Insurance fraud — patient covered by insurance but soliciting donations.
- Duplicate fundraisers for same patient on multiple platforms.
- Rehashed fundraisers — old completed cases re-launched.
- Misappropriated funds — donations not used for stated purpose.
- Anonymous organiser without identity verification.
Verification — patient + hospital + NGO
Patient verification
- Hospital official email confirming patient + bill + treatment plan.
- Doctor's signed letter with registration number.
- Hospital invoice / pre-authorisation for the planned procedure.
- Patient ID (Aadhaar masked).
- Cross-check on insurance — if covered, why is donation needed?
Hospital verification
- Hospital website + verified social media.
- JCI / NABH accreditation (international + national).
- CGHS / PMJAY empanelment.
- Hospital licence + clinical establishment registration.
- Doctor's MCI registration verifiable on NMC portal.
NGO / organiser verification
- NGO Darpan ID at ngodarpan.gov.in.
- 80G + 12A certificate verifiable on Income Tax portal.
- FCRA registration (if foreign donations) at fcraonline.nic.in.
- PAN + GSTIN of the NGO.
- Annual returns filed.
- Audited accounts from independent CA.
Platform-specific verification
- Ketto + Milaap + Impact Guru — request “campaign verification badge.”
- Bank account named in NGO's name (not personal).
- Patient consent letter + supporting documents available on request.
- Disbursement history of past campaigns.

The 24-hour recovery checklist
Within 30 minutes of detection
- Stop further donations.
- Photograph campaign + bills + communications.
- Save all transaction screenshots.
Within 6 hours
- Dial 1930 + file NCRP.
- Contact platform's Grievance Officer (Ketto, Milaap, Impact Guru, BetterPlace).
- Email hospital + doctor for verification.
Within 24 hours
- FIR at home police station.
- Bank chargeback if credit card.
- Email Income Tax for 80G fraud (if claimed).
- NHRC if vulnerable victim involved.
Within 7 days
- Consumer court via e-Daakhil.
- IT Tax Evasion Petition.
- NGO Darpan complaint.
Within 30 days
- Civil suit for damages.
- CCPA filing for misleading practice.
- Public exposure on social media.
